Ditutup . Pertanyaan ini perlu lebih fokus . Saat ini tidak menerima jawaban. Ingin meningkatkan pertanyaan ini? Perbarui pertanyaan sehingga berfokus pada satu masalah hanya dengan mengedit posting ini . Ditutup 3 tahun yang lalu . Bisakah Anda...
TypeScript adalah superset statis yang diketik dari JavaScript yang dibuat oleh Microsoft yang menambahkan jenis opsional, kelas, antarmuka, enum, generik, async / menunggu, dan banyak fitur lainnya, dan kompilasi ke JavaScript biasa. Tag ini untuk pertanyaan khusus untuk TypeScript. Ini tidak digunakan untuk pertanyaan JavaScript umum.
Ditutup . Pertanyaan ini perlu lebih fokus . Saat ini tidak menerima jawaban. Ingin meningkatkan pertanyaan ini? Perbarui pertanyaan sehingga berfokus pada satu masalah hanya dengan mengedit posting ini . Ditutup 3 tahun yang lalu . Bisakah Anda...
Saya mendapat kesalahan berikut ketika meluncurkan aplikasi Angular saya, meskipun komponen tidak ditampilkan. Saya harus mengomentari <input>agar aplikasi saya berfungsi. zone.js:461 Unhandled Promise rejection: Template parse errors: Can't bind to 'ngModel' since it isn't a known property...
Angular menyediakan kait siklus hidup ngOnInitsecara default. Kenapa harus ngOnInitdipakai, kalau kita sudah punya
Diberikan representasi string dari angka, bagaimana saya bisa mengubahnya untuk numbermengetikkan TypeScript? var numberString: string = "1234"; var numberValue: number = /* what should I do with `numberString`?
SITUASI: Tolong bantu! Saya mencoba membuat apa yang seharusnya menjadi bentuk yang sangat sederhana di aplikasi Angular2 saya, tetapi apa pun itu tidak pernah berhasil. VERSI ANGULAR: 2.0.0 Rc5 sudut KESALAHAN: Can't bind to 'formGroup' since it isn't a known property of
Apa perbedaan antara pernyataan ini (antarmuka vs tipe)? interface X { a: number b: string } type X = { a: number b:
Saya mencoba membuat get dan set metode untuk properti: private _name: string; Name() { get: { return this._name; } set: { this._name = ???; } } Apa kata kunci untuk menetapkan
Saya menyiapkan ruang nama global untuk objek saya dengan secara eksplisit menyetel properti window. window.MyNamespace = window.MyNamespace || {}; TypeScript menggarisbawahi MyNamespacedan mengeluh bahwa: Properti 'MyNamespace' tidak ada pada nilai ketik 'jendela' apa pun " Saya dapat...
Di TypeScript, saya bisa mendeklarasikan parameter fungsi sebagai tipe Function. Apakah ada cara "aman untuk" melakukan hal ini yang saya lewatkan? Sebagai contoh, pertimbangkan ini: class Foo { save(callback: Function) : void { //Do the save var result : number = 42; //We get a number from the...
Apakah ada yang tahu cara mendapatkan elemen yang didefinisikan dalam templat komponen? Polimer membuatnya sangat mudah dengan $dan $$. Saya hanya ingin tahu bagaimana melakukannya di Angular. Ambil contoh dari tutorial: import {Component} from '@angular/core'; @Component({
Saya mencoba untuk mendapatkan aplikasi TypeScript pertama saya dan DefinitelyTyped Node.js dan berjalan, dan mengalami beberapa kesalahan. Saya mendapatkan kesalahan "TS2304: Tidak dapat menemukan nama 'memerlukan'" ketika saya mencoba untuk mentransformasikan halaman TypeScript Node.js...
Ketika melihat kode sumber untuk aturan tslint, saya menemukan pernyataan berikut: if (node.parent!.kind === ts.SyntaxKind.ObjectLiteralExpression) { return; } Perhatikan !operator setelahnya node.parent. Menarik! Saya pertama kali mencoba mengkompilasi file secara lokal dengan versi TS saya...
Dalam TypeScript, constkata kunci tidak dapat digunakan untuk mendeklarasikan properti kelas. Melakukannya menyebabkan kesalahan kompiler dengan "Anggota kelas tidak dapat memiliki kata kunci 'const'." Saya menemukan diri saya perlu menunjukkan dengan jelas dalam kode bahwa properti tidak boleh...
Saya memiliki array yang saya buat di TypeScript dan memiliki properti yang saya gunakan sebagai kunci. Jika saya memiliki kunci itu, bagaimana saya bisa menghapus item dari
Saya membaca objek JSON dari server REST jauh. Objek JSON ini memiliki semua properti dari kelas naskah (menurut desain). Bagaimana cara melemparkan objek JSON yang diterima ke tipe var? Saya tidak ingin mengisi var naskah (yaitu memiliki konstruktor yang mengambil objek JSON ini). Ini besar dan...
Karena TypeScript sangat diketik, cukup gunakan if () {}untuk memeriksa nulldan undefinedtidak terdengar benar. Apakah TypeScript memiliki fungsi khusus atau sintaksis gula untuk
Saya menggunakan Angular 2 (TypeScript). Saya ingin melakukan sesuatu dengan pilihan baru, tetapi apa yang saya dapatkan onChange()selalu merupakan pilihan terakhir. Bagaimana saya bisa mendapatkan pilihan baru? <select [(ngModel)]="selectedDevice" (change)="onChange($event)"> <option...
Jika saya ingin secara sistematis menetapkan properti ke objek dalam Javascript, saya akan melakukannya seperti ini: var obj = {}; obj.prop = "value"; Namun dalam TypeScript, ini menghasilkan kesalahan: Properti 'prop' tidak ada pada nilai tipe '{}' Bagaimana saya bisa menetapkan properti...
Saya mencoba menggunakan komponen Autocomplete Angular Material dalam proyek Angular 2 saya. Saya menambahkan yang berikut ke templat saya. <md-input-container> <input mdInput placeholder="Category" [mdAutocomplete]="auto"
Di kelas-kelas TypeScript dimungkinkan untuk mendeklarasikan tipe untuk properti, misalnya: class className { property: string; }; Bagaimana cara mendeklarasikan tipe properti dalam objek literal? Saya sudah mencoba kode berikut tetapi tidak dikompilasi: var obj = { property: string; }; Saya...